#7fde48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7fde48 is composed of 49.8% red, 87.1%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 67.6%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 98 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 57.6%. #7fde48 color hex could be obtained by blending #feff90 with #00bd00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#7fde48
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#081003 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#7fde48
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#939393 is the less saturated color, while #78f72f is the most saturated one.
